@charset "utf-8";

#main02 h2        {
	background: url(../images/epsystem/epsystem_midashi.jpg) no-repeat;
	text-indent: -9999px;
	display: block;
	margin: 0px;
	padding: 0px;
	height: 77px;
	width: 951px;
}

#gmenu03 a            {
	background: url(../images/common/gmenu_on.jpg) no-repeat -381px 0px; !important
}

#epsystem      {
	margin: 0px;
	padding: 25px 0px 50px 20px;
}


/* ep_top */

#ep_top        {
	background: url(../images/epsystem/ep_top_bg.jpg) no-repeat right top;
	margin: 0px 0px 50px;
	padding: 5px 0px 0px;
	width: 683px;
}

#ep_top h3       {
	background: url(../images/epsystem/ep_top_midashi.jpg) no-repeat;
	text-indent: -9999px;
	display: block;
	height: 41px;
	width: 199px;
	margin: 0px 0px 25px 3px;
	padding: 0px;
}

#ep_top p       {
	margin: 0px 0px 15px 18px;
	padding: 0px;
	width: 477px;
}

#ep_box       {
	width: 672px;
	border: 1px solid #8cc5e3;
	background: #eef4f9;
	margin: 0px 0px 0px 8px;
	padding: 0px 0px 5px;
}

#ep_box h4      {
	font-weight: bold;
	padding: 15px 0px 15px 18px;
}

#ep_box p      {
	margin: 0px 0px 25px 18px;
	padding: 0px;
	width: 635px;
}

#ep_box p#shikumi        {
	margin: 0px 0px 8px 15px;
	padding: 0px;
	width: 641px;
}

#ep_box p#kakudai       {
	background: url(../images/epsystem/kakudai_on.jpg) no-repeat;
	margin: 0px 0px 0px 490px;
	padding: 0px;
	height: 26px;
	width: 155px;
}

#ep_box p#kakudai a      {
	background: url(../images/epsystem/kakudai.jpg) no-repeat;
	text-indent: -9999px;
	display: block;
	overflow: hidden;
	margin: 0px;
	padding: 0px;
	height: 26px;
	width: 155px;
	}

#ep_box p#kakudai a:hover      {
	background: url(none);
}
/* ep_tukutyo */

#ep_tukutyo      {
	width: 681px;
	margin: 0px 0px 65px;
	padding: 0px;
}

#ep_tukutyo h3     {
	background: url(../images/epsystem/epsystem_tokutyo_midashi.jpg) no-repeat;
	text-indent: -9999px;
	display: block;
	margin: 0px 0px 25px;
	padding: 0px;
	height: 38px;
	width: 681px;
}

#ep_tukutyo ul     {
	background: url(../images/epsystem/epsystem_tokutyo_img.jpg) no-repeat;
	text-indent: -9999px;
	display: block;
	margin: 0px 0px 0px 16px;
	padding: 0px;
	height: 355px;
	width: 665px;
}

#ep_tukutyo li     {}


#ep_donyu      {
	width: 681px;
	margin: 0px 0px 65px;
	padding: 0px;
	}

#ep_donyu h4     {
	background: url(../images/epsystem/epsystem_donyu_midashi.jpg) no-repeat;
	text-indent: -9999px;
	display: block;
	margin: 0px 0px 30px;
	padding: 0px;
	height: 38px;
	width: 681px;
}

#ep_donyu ul     {
	background: url(../images/epsystem/epsystem_donyu_img.jpg) no-repeat;
	text-indent: -9999px;
	display: block;
	margin: 0px 0px 0px 15px;
	padding: 0px;
	height: 138px;
	width: 622px;
}

#ep_donyu li     {}





#pagesbox h4        {
	background: url(../images/epsystem/pages_midashi.jpg) no-repeat;
	text-indent: -9999px;
	display: block;
	height: 39px;
	width: 677px;
}